Still haven’t move in to our new house yet, but my builder is allowing me to Install the Security Sensors and to connect them to my ELK-M1G this weekend. I am starting this thread to get help and ask questions during my installation phase. I have gathered as much as I can from this forum, but there is lot more that I don’t know.
The plan for now is to install,
15 GRI 110T window sensors.
4 of Blue line quad Motion Sensor
2 Door contacts for my Front door and the door from the Garage and Door Hinge side contact for the patio door.
2 smoke/heat sensor and 2 CO Sensor.
Window contact
Installing GRI 110-T window contact seems to be straight forward, just insert the 22/2 wire to the screw on terminals and secure the contact by peeling of the protective paper on the adhesive tape, which is preinstalled on the back of the sensor.
Motion Sensor
Motion sensors will be installed in the corner of the wall at about 8’ high. Thanks to v1rtu0s1ty for posting the detail wiring technique http://www.4290greenfieldlanehome.com/motionsensor2.txt and the actual picture of the installed Motion Sensor http://www.cocoontech.com/index.php?showtopic=5714&st=31
My Motion sensors are going to be installed in the same way.
Smoke/Heat Sensor.
I found a picture of 4-wire motion sensor with EOL at http://alpinealarms.com/alarm_manual1-prin...oke%20Detectors. This seems to be straight forward.
Door Contacts
This is going to be tricky, 2 of the doors is wire to use 3/8†stubby reed switch. How deep should I drill in the door side?? This is a steel exterior door.
1 of the door is wired in the hinge side, so I going to use the Roller plunger contact.
Structured Security Panel
I got the 50†channel vision panel from AO, this is going to house my ELK-M1G control,
ELK-M1XIN, ELK-M1DBH,M1XSP, ADSL Filter and other later add ons.
